The Junta of Castilla y León continues to invest in the development of public housing in Soria, with a total of 288 projects including 181 rental units and 107 for sale, with a total investment of 33 million euros.

Various initiatives have been implemented to improve housing access. Among them, the promotion of 107 discounted housing units for young people under 36, with a 20% discount, representing an investment of 14.1 million euros in municipalities such as San Pedro Manrique, Garray, Langa de Duero, Ágreda, Molinos del Duero, Medinaceli, and Golmayo.

In terms of social rental, 38 collaborative housing units have been developed in the capital with an investment of 5 million euros, financed through European MRR Funds and the Junta. Additionally, 20 camineros housing units on Avenida Valladolid, 39, have been rehabilitated with high energy efficiency standards for young renters, with an investment of 1.95 million euros.

In the affordable rental sector, 56 units have been developed in San Pedro Manrique and Ólvega, with an investment of 7 million euros, some in the bidding phase and others in project drafting. Furthermore, within the Rehabitare program, a total of 65 units will be rehabilitated in Soria, with a total investment of 4.05 million euros. Lastly, a housing unit in Soria has been acquired through the SAREB housing acquisition program.

Construction of 38 collaborative housing units in Soria

The Director visited the construction works of 38 collaborative housing units under official protection for social rental, with priority for young people, with a total investment of 5,035,950 euros, of which 1.9 million are European funds and the rest are Junta’s own funds. The development will be located on Calle Eduardo Saavedra.

The building will have six floors plus a basement and will feature two-bedroom units, a living room with integrated kitchen, two bathrooms, and a terrace. Additionally, common areas such as coworking spaces, a laundry room with a drying area, as well as a garage with 38 parking spaces and 35 storage rooms, have been planned.

Rehabitare program in Salduero

As part of the Rehabitare Program, the rehabilitation of a housing unit located on Calle Real in Salduero has been carried out, with a total budget of 64,094 euros. It is a property built in 1944 that, despite having undergone various maintenance works over time, required a renovation to comply with new habitability and energy efficiency standards.

Prior to the intervention, the unit had a usable area of 124.54 square meters and featured load-bearing stone walls and wooden pillars inside. After the renovation, the space has been reorganized and optimized, achieving a more functional and efficient layout with a usable area of 121 square meters. It now includes a living-dining-kitchen area, three bedrooms, a hallway, and two bathrooms.

Key actions undertaken include the renewal of plumbing, heating, and electrical installations, the installation of new insulation, the implementation of false ceilings and partition walls, as well as the installation of new carpentry and painting finishes.
